Orange County Coastkeeper v. Aluminum Precision Products, Inc.
Plaintiff: Orange County Coastkeeper
Defendant: Aluminum Precision Products, Inc.
Case Number: 8:2019cv00752
Filed: April 24, 2019
Court: US District Court for the Central District of California
Presiding Judge: Manuel L Real
Referring Judge: Karen E Scott
2 Judge: Otis D Wright
Nature of Suit: Environmental Matters
Cause of Action: 33 U.S.C. § 1319
Jury Demanded By: None
